Output 71d307cbb90cca1976bcdb1c6268a9e9a098447e8b1a894e65ebfb4ca20c4aea:1

value
2409847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 144a3423df4a0c2172ed2e7d056434ae93a77b82 OP_EQUAL
address
33YJL9BczKne4rFtMmDfm5BCPYxMXGA8Gy
transaction
71d307cbb90cca1976bcdb1c6268a9e9a098447e8b1a894e65ebfb4ca20c4aea
spent
true